Перейти к содержанию
monk

OGSM CS 1.8 CE Fixes

Рекомендуемые сообщения

 
 
9 минут назад, monk сказал:

Если очень захотеть... Тут надо эту тему покопать, может и выйдет что-то. Хотя я не настолько крут, если что.

Можно посмотреть логику выдачи прощальных сообщений у Сидоровича из ТЧ. Например, он заявляет Меченому "Ты бы ещё консервных банок притащил." по рэндому или в зависимости от проданного хабара? Потому что сейчас Зуб делает это чисто по рэндому.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
36 минут назад, Dimus сказал:

Можно посмотреть логику выдачи прощальных сообщений у Сидоровича из ТЧ

Сидорович что в ТЧ, что в ЧН - монстр, а Зуб - НПС. Совсем разная логика поведения и прочая, и прочая, и прочая...

Думаю, вставить одно в другое никак не получится.


45545432.gif

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Уважаемые форумчане, Monk. Подскажите пожалуйста, какой можно поковырять файлик на вероятность выпадения тайников из трупов. Уж больно редко выпадают, все болото оббегал, а только штук 5 нашел. Огромное спасибо.


Дополнено 19 минуты спустя

Уважаемые форумчане, подскажите пожалуйста:

1.Где достать флешки на болотах и сколько их? Просто на рандомных трупах или в нычках?

2.Для чего нужны документы и кому лучше их здавать? Есть ли разница.


Дополнено 25 минуты спустя

Уважаемые форумчане, подскажите пожалуйста:

1.Где достать флешки на болотах и сколько их? Просто на рандомных трупах или в нычках?

2.Для чего нужны документы и кому лучше их здавать? Есть ли разница. И сколько документов на локациях?????

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
4 часа назад, Khalid_85 сказал:

1.Где достать флешки на болотах и сколько их? Просто на рандомных трупах или в нычках?

Выпадают рандомно. Может выпасть одна, а может выпасть десять, как повезёт. В нычках не выпадает никаких уникальных вещей, всё только в телах НПС.

4 часа назад, Khalid_85 сказал:

2.Для чего нужны документы и кому лучше их здавать? Есть ли разница. И сколько документов на локациях?????

Документы нужны для более полного погружения в игру. Много отсылок к событиям и персоналиям вселенной игры S.T.A.L.K.E.R. Отдать можно любому лидеру группировки, Сахарову или Сидоровичу. Количество документов (как и других уникальных предметов/оружия/флешок) выпадает рандомно.


45545432.gif

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
10 часов назад, Khalid_85 сказал:

Уважаемые форумчане, Monk. Подскажите пожалуйста, какой можно поковырять файлик на вероятность выпадения тайников из трупов. Уж больно редко выпадают, все болото оббегал, а только штук 5 нашел. Огромное спасибо.

gamedata\scripts\treasure_manager.script:

function use(npc)
	printf("treasure_manager: npc[%s] is used by actor", npc:name())
	if ogsm_options.loot_empty_npc == true then
		if xr_logic.pstor_retrieve(npc, "money_looted", false) == true then return end -- если труп уже обыскивали (например, сторонний НПС), ничего не выдаём (Kirgudu)
	end
	local available_treasures = {}
	local selected_treasure = nil
	for k,v in pairs(treasures) do
		if xr_logic.pick_section_from_condlist(db.actor, npc, v.condlist) == "true" and
			v:check_rank_and_community(npc) == true and v.active ~= true and v:check_for_used_target() == true and (v.treasure_cost==0) then	-- 24.04.08
			table.insert(available_treasures, v)
		end
	end
	if #available_treasures == 0 or math.random(100) > 10 then
		return
	end
	selected_treasure = available_treasures[math.random(1, #available_treasures)]
	selected_treasure:give_treasure("trup")
end

Т.е. вероятность выпадения наводки на тайник составляет 10%. Лично я вообще отключаю рэндом:

--	if #available_treasures == 0 or math.random(100) > 10 then
	if #available_treasures == 0 then
		return
	end

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

А как отключить то чтоб нпс рыскали трупов? И почему торговцы принципиально не покупают обрезы? во многие модов такое вижу. И где все-таки глянуть с какого процента состояния торговцы покупают вещи, или может кто подскажет и расскажет сколько это на линии целостности должно выглядеть 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Dimus , в личку, плиз, все правки отписывайте. Тема не про правки, а про мод.


Дополнено 3 минуты спустя

DERK , вопросы про правки мода не относятся к обсуждению самого мода, то есть - это оффтоп. Прошу задавать такие вопросы в соответствующих темах форума. А обрезы покупает, к примеру, торговец "Бандитов" - Зуб.

Изменено пользователем monk

45545432.gif

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
4 часа назад, Dimus сказал:

gamedata\scripts\treasure_manager.script:


function use(npc)
	printf("treasure_manager: npc[%s] is used by actor", npc:name())
	if ogsm_options.loot_empty_npc == true then
		if xr_logic.pstor_retrieve(npc, "money_looted", false) == true then return end -- если труп уже обыскивали (например, сторонний НПС), ничего не выдаём (Kirgudu)
	end
	local available_treasures = {}
	local selected_treasure = nil
	for k,v in pairs(treasures) do
		if xr_logic.pick_section_from_condlist(db.actor, npc, v.condlist) == "true" and
			v:check_rank_and_community(npc) == true and v.active ~= true and v:check_for_used_target() == true and (v.treasure_cost==0) then	-- 24.04.08
			table.insert(available_treasures, v)
		end
	end
	if #available_treasures == 0 or math.random(100) > 10 then
		return
	end
	selected_treasure = available_treasures[math.random(1, #available_treasures)]
	selected_treasure:give_treasure("trup")
end

Т.е. вероятность выпадения наводки на тайник составляет 10%. Лично я вообще отключаю рэндом:


--	if #available_treasures == 0 or math.random(100) > 10 then
	if #available_treasures == 0 then
		return
	end

 

Dimus и Monk. Спасибо огромное за ответы, желаю здоровья и удачи Вам !!!!

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Судя по вопросам в теме, некоторым игрокам не помешало бы сначала детальнее изучить игровой мир оригинального ЧН и OGSM CS... Без обид, товарищи сталкеры.

monk, стоит ли добавить Угрюмому пару-тройку обычных бойцов для охраны его самого и здания? А то он стоит там, по сути, в полном одиночестве, так как все близлежащие группы анархистов находятся на улице. )

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

-Xan39- , уважаю твоё мнение, но есть игроки которые не играли в приквел, и тем более в OGSM CS. Не вижу смысла портить впечатление оригиналом игры или близко к оригиналу, когда есть проекты в значительной степени доработанные и улучшенные, которыми можно насладиться в полной мере. Сугубо личное. 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Наконец-то добрались руки поиграть в новый фикс от 24.01.2021. Сразу оговорюсь, Windows 10.0.19042.789 x64, коробочная лицензия, патч 1.5.10, статическое освещение. Запуск xrEngine.exe принудительно с правами администратора, других режимов совместимости не тыкал.

Этим постом хочу поблагодарить @monk за не забрасывание фиксов и привнесение нового. Нет нет да пару раз в год и тянет перепройти  любимое Чистое небо,  а со свежими фиксами так в двойне 😀

Спойлер

Первое задание "Вернуть свои вещи". В рюкзаке на тумбочке лежит обычный КПК, однако КПК на кнопку "З" (по дефолту) открывается до взятия его из рюкзака. Как вариант не класть КПК в рюкзак, если изъять КПК в действительно у Шрама труднореализуемо.

Спойлер

spacer.png

Разбивные ящики с лутом. Первое, что заметил в Зоне, так это новые деревянные ящики. Разнообразие не повредит. Увы, они полностью заменили обычные железные ящички. При ударе ножом из деревянного ящика вылетают искры от жестяного + иногда ошметки древесины как из птицы перья. Планируется вернуть старые твперемешку с этими? 

Спойлер

spacer.png

Точки со всеми НПС в карте КПК - это прям класс, понравилась фича. Какой радиус отрисовки кстати? Так и не понял принцип работы. То аж на другой локации остаются, то вообще не видит.

Спойлер

spacer.png

За фильм Тарковского в телевизоре отдельная благодарочка! Наравне с книгой АБС в палатке.

Спойлер

spacer.png

Спойлер

spacer.png

 

Спойлер

spacer.png

Чумные зомби. Всегда было интересно, как смрад и жужжащий гнус через костюмы с замкнутой системой дыхания пролетает?


Заметил баг с ПНВ. Если с включенным ПНВ Шрам поднимает/берет из ящика (трупа)/покупает броник, то ПНВ выключается.

Спойлер

Помнится давно писал, что в 1280х1024 верстка едет. Теперь в 1680х1050 :( 

spacer.png

Спойлер

Вирусы в ноутбуке

spacer.png

 

ps: ни вылетов ни критичных багов за 10 игровых дней с учетом фриплея

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

yashmaa23 , про чумных зомби всё в экспериментальном КПК расписано. «Цокотухи» могут не только сквозь щёлочки просачиваться, но и костюм прогрызать. Это же аномальная мошкара, не забываем. ) По действию напоминает малость Облако из F:NV Dead Money. Ни одна химза не укроет. Ох, и вездесущая гадость была...

Насчёт ящиков - лично мне порядком больше нравятся теперешние, то бишь деревянные. Смотрятся «сЕксуальнее».

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
В 31.01.2021 в 07:21, monk сказал:

Slowpoke , в моде (впрочем, как и в оригинальной игре, ЕМНИП) невозможно полностью вынести любую группировку.

То, что в оригинале этого нельзя было сделать, это я помню. Я к тому, что при игре за нейтралов бандиты выносятся враз, сталкеры прибежали в Депо, притащили проводника и вуаля, база захвачена, бандиты больше не спавнятся. Я поэтому думал, что и при игре за бандитов можно также, а вот фиг там. А задание на захват базы нейтралов я ни у одного командира получить не могу, все просят либо водку, либо гранаты.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
10 часов назад, yashmaa23 сказал:

В рюкзаке на тумбочке лежит обычный КПК, однако КПК на кнопку "З" (по дефолту) открывается до взятия его из рюкзака. Как вариант не класть КПК в рюкзак, если изъять КПК в действительно у Шрама труднореализуемо.

Да, для меня это труднореализуемо. Было бы просто, то КПК не оказалось бы в рюкзаке. Если будет найден нужный вариант, то поправим.

10 часов назад, yashmaa23 сказал:

При ударе ножом из деревянного ящика вылетают искры от жестяного + иногда ошметки древесины как из птицы перья. Планируется вернуть старые твперемешку с этими? 

Партиклы и звуки у этого деревянного ящика - деревянные. Так что искры могут лететь, когда меш объекта уже пробита и, как бы, уже "пропадает", но ещё видна. Короче, ты тычешь ножом в то, что под ящиком. Могу это только так объяснить. Заменять, менять, или использовать вместе с дефолтными ящиками не планировалось.

Клык в костре - это не привет из ТЧ, это кровосос его туда заволок. Он (сосыч) ещё и не то вытворяет 🙂

По чумным зомби уже объяснили.

10 часов назад, yashmaa23 сказал:

Заметил баг с ПНВ. Если с включенным ПНВ Шрам поднимает/берет из ящика (трупа)/покупает броник, то ПНВ выключается.

А ещё (ЕМНИП), если с включенным ПНВ перейти с локации на локацию, то ПНВ тоже выключится. Не мы такие, движок такой.

10 часов назад, yashmaa23 сказал:

Помнится давно писал, что в 1280х1024 верстка едет.

Сокращу название брони в КПК.

10 часов назад, yashmaa23 сказал:

Вирусы в ноутбуке

Может это и не совсем вирусы? Если учесть, что Лебедев бывший член О-сознания.

В 06.02.2021 в 01:23, MaxOne сказал:

есть игроки которые не играли в приквел, и тем более в OGSM CS. Не вижу смысла портить впечатление оригиналом игры или близко к оригиналу, когда есть проекты в значительной степени доработанные и улучшенные, которыми можно насладиться в полной мере.

Так-то это так, но не игравший в оригинал игры или (хотя бы) в оригинал мода OGSM, привносит сумятицу в обсуждение данного мода. Так как задаёт вопросы на которые (если бы он сыграл в оригинал игры) у него уже были бы ответы. Так что, тоже придерживаюсь мнения, что сначала надо играть в оригинал, а потом уже наслаивать на игру моды - будет больше видна и понятна разница. ИМХО

Изменено пользователем monk

45545432.gif

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Прошу прощения, Уважаемые форумчане, Monk, подскажите пожалуйста, когда сохраняешься вылазят подобные ошибки sv can't find children 28416 of parrent 2072968224

Заранее всем спасибо и хорошего дня.

Изменено пользователем Khalid_85

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
51 минуту назад, Khalid_85 сказал:

sv can't find children 28416 of parrent 2072968224

ЕМНИП, так работает АИ-пак.


45545432.gif

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

О, спасибо. Хоть кто-то сказал, что это нормально)

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 

Доброго денёчка.
Происходят вылеты на Армейских складах в районе упавшего вертолёта, где тусят монолитовцы и зона пси-излучения.
Решил просто уходом от этого места, но потом, около барьера, после нахождения тел с уникальным оружием, начались вылеты почти сразу после загрузки сохранения.

 

Спойлер

* phase time: 5 ms
* phase cmem: 327490 K
* [win32]: free[2864916 K], reserved[124240 K], committed[1205084 K]
* [ D3D ]: textures[454890 K]
* [x-ray]: crt heap[327490 K], process heap[46601 K], game lua[113258 K], render[246 K]
* [x-ray]: economy: strings[18422 K], smem[1268 K]
* MEMORY USAGE: 491527 K
* End of synchronization A[1] R[1]
! ERROR: SV: can't find children [55306] of parent [524562432]
stack trace:

0023:051DDD19 xrGame.dll
0023:05202699 xrGame.dll
 

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
1 час назад, mikeomeh сказал:

Происходят вылеты на Армейских складах в районе упавшего вертолёта,

Это ЧН, не может быть без вылетов. У тебя есть, а у других - нет.


45545432.gif

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
18 минут назад, monk сказал:

Это ЧН, не может быть без вылетов. У тебя есть, а у других - нет.

А по поводу лога?
Тоже причина в самой игре?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
11 минут назад, mikeomeh сказал:

А по поводу лога?
Тоже причина в самой игре?

Лог мне ни о чём особом не говорит, движковый вылет и всё. Такой вылет может быть от миллиона причин. Опять же, ты не указал на что установил мод. Если на пиратку, то вылеты вполне объяснимы, если на лицензию, то возможно у тебя частный случай. К примеру, я только сегодня бегал по Арм. складам и никакого вылета у вертолёта у меня не было. 

Изменено пользователем monk

45545432.gif

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
2 минуты назад, monk сказал:

Лог мне ни о чём особом не говорит, движковый вылет и всё. Такой вылет может быть от миллиона причин. Опять же, ты не указал на что установил мод. Если на пиратку, то вылеты вполне объяснимы, если на лицензию, то возможно у тебя частный случай. К примеру, я только сегодня бегал по Арм. складам и никакого вылета у вертолёта у меня не было. 

Да, совсем забыл. Образ с диска лицензионного, моей работы.
Ну ладно, я, вроде бы, пробежал уже, пока нет вылетов, спасибо за информацию.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
2 часа назад, mikeomeh сказал:

Происходят вылеты на Армейских складах в районе упавшего вертолёта, где тусят монолитовцы и зона пси-излучения.

Кривая пиратка или не лицензия. Без вариантов.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
1 минуту назад, sumrak6835 сказал:

Кривая пиратка или не лицензия. Без вариантов.

Как я уже отвечал выше: образ лицензионного диска, который собирал я, безвариантный ты наш.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
 
3 минуты назад, mikeomeh сказал:

безвариантный ты наш

Я не давал права ко мне так обращаться

3 минуты назад, mikeomeh сказал:

образ лицензионного диска, который собирал я

Только Богу и Вам известно КАК Вы его собирали

Потому как на лицензии. И даже на некоторых пиратках - такого вылета нет.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ти

  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у